WebbAll except two of the planets would be rotating the same way. Venus rotates clockwise on its axis. Its “day” is very long, 243 Earth days, which is even longer than its year, 225 Earth days. (The other spinning oddball is Uranus, which spins on its side.) It’s still an open question as to why Venus spins the other way.
